Dense Resinous Structure

Dense resinous structure refers to cannabis cultivars exhibiting heavy trichome coverage and compact accumulation of resinous glands across flowers and trim. This classification describes the physical density of resin glands rather than cannabinoid potency or effects. Breeders identify this trait through visual assessment and trichome-head counts during phenotype selection. Dense resinous structure is often associated with specific genetic lineages, including hash plant-derived lines and certain Afghani descendants. The trait influences extraction yield and processing outcomes, making it relevant to breeding programs focused on concentrate production.

Breeder relevance

Breeders working in extraction-focused genetics prioritize dense resinous structure to optimize material for solvent and solventless processing. This trait is selected across generations to maximize trichome-head density and resin gland clustering on floral tissue.
